Repairing a squeaky door

It can be annoying when a hinge on a door squeaks. However, it is important to understand that a squeak can be the result of friction between metal parts and is a normal aspect of the operating process. There are a variety of options to fix the problem. Most of the time, the reason is simple hinge pins need to be lubricated. You can lubricate pins using dry sprays or dab of grease or oil. You can also rub the pins with soap. Soap is rich in fats and can reduce squeaks.

If the squeak persists, you may need to replace the hinge. Certain hinges are so corroded, or rusted, that they aren't able to be saved, even with lubrication. If this is the case, it could be necessary to replace the entire door. If the hinge is creaking because it's misaligned, you can adjust it by tapping the hinge pin lightly with the hammer.

Hardware stores sell replacement hinges. They are available for both interior and external doors. However you should always verify on the website of the manufacturer to make sure that the new hinge will fit the door. Install it according to the manufacturer's instructions once you've selected the right hinge.

If you cannot find a suitable replacement then it might be necessary to remove the hinge and replace it. To accomplish this, you'll require an hammer and screwdriver. You'll have to mark and pre-drill the holes of the new hinge prior to taking out the old one. After you've done this, you'll be able to remove the old hinge and clean the area in which it was positioned.

If your hinge is coated with paint, rust or dirt, you should clean it with steel wool. This will decrease the frequency of squeaks and eliminate them. After you've finished applying a dry spray lubricant, or use a little grease or oil to make the hinge pins more lubricated. If you're using a spray then move the door around to ensure that the lubricant is absorbed into all the cracks. Keep a rag in the car to remove any excess lubricant.

You can use gap-filling adhesive to fill in the holes caused by the stripped screws. This method can also be used on wooden door hinges. First, apply petroleum jelly to shield the moving parts of the door from glue. Insert a toothpick into the hole, and then cover it with wood glue. Allow the glue to dry before screwing the screw back into the hole.
